# Flaglight Rollouts — Approvals

Quick version for on-call: any rollout touching more than 5% of traffic needs an approval in Flaglight before the ramp continues. Kill switches don't need approval — just flip them and note it in the incident channel. Scheduled ramps pause automatically if error budget burns hot. If you're stuck at 2 a.m. with a pending approval, there's one person authorized to override, and that's the approver below.

account owner for tagep-bafof: Norael Gilax Juleth

Release checklist — LintHarbor 3.2

- Regenerate the static-analysis baseline file after the final merge; stale baselines will flag old findings as new.
- Confirm baseline checksum matches the artifact bundle.
- Attach the baseline to the support handoff folder.
- When filing escalations against this release, reference the build token recorded below.

pipeline stamp: htk4_66df

Subject: Key rotation for CatalogSync — heads up!

Hi support folks,

Quick one: we rotated the CatalogSync key this morning as part of the cache invalidation fix. If a merchant reports stale product listings on Shopwise, the usual purge endpoint should work again once you swap in the new key. The old one dies Friday at noon, so update your tooling before then. Ping the Platform channel if anything looks weird. The new key for the internal invalidation service is below.

gateway credential: vxb3-p91

Handover note — Bramblecore image slimming

From Nadia to Tomas, shared with plugin authors. The Bramblecore runtime image has been slimmed: shell utilities, package manager, and debug symbols are gone from the final layer. Plugins can no longer shell out to system tools — use the bundled helper API instead. Size dropped from 1.2 GB to 180 MB. Anything linking native libraries should be rebuilt against the trimmed base. The build and runtime configuration the slimmed image ships with appears below.

service settings:
oliath:
  log_level: debug
  metrics_host: metrics.oliath.zemvarsys.internal
  pool_size: 8